Great food, with a reasonable selection on the menu however there is not much space in the restaurant so not sure how easy a table would be to get in the peak season. The hotel has great access to the zoo. There is a bar with a reasonable amount of room. The rooms were large with lovely views, however bed seemed to be broken in the middle so ended up rolling into the centre all through the night the room was clean with a kettle and Sky TV. The bathroom was very basic however and not as new and clean as it maybe could have been. The lively walk way between various parts of the hotel was very pretty however there was no heating so walking to your room may require a coat.

A very spread out hotel. The accomodation blocks are connected by covered corridors. Room itself was comfy enough. Bar food was good quality but very expensive, as were the drinks. Would be ideal if visiting the wildlife park as its right there. You can walk to the park from the hotel. The pool was clean and quiet.

Rooms are a bit tired, along with the spa pool, mold on pool edges, heating was on during the stay during hot weather, with no air con in the room, and a noisy fan. The I course taster menu was fantastic, however doesn't really fit with the restaurant decor, almost needs a separate area. the staff are great, very helpful. Just need some money spending on areas of the hotel, and attention to detail to areas guests see, which maybe over looked day to day.
